What Is Land Acknowledgement And Why Is This Significant. Land acknowledgment is a traditional custom that dates back centuries in many native nations and communities. Acknowledging the land is an indigenous protocol used to express gratitude to those who reside here, and to honour the indigenous people who have lived and worked on this land historically and presently. Land acknowledgements, also known as territorial acknowledgements, are short statements that recognize both the land and the indigenous people who lived — and in many. You may have seen people open meetings or introduce themselves by acknowledging that they are on the lands of particular indigenous nations, or even been asked to do so yourself. “it is important to understand the longstanding history that has brought you to reside on the land, and to seek to understand your place within that history.
